Arash Naeim is a scholar working on Oncology, Economics and Econometrics and General Health Professions. According to data from OpenAlex, Arash Naeim has authored 104 papers receiving a total of 2.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 40 papers in Oncology, 23 papers in Economics and Econometrics and 16 papers in General Health Professions. Recurrent topics in Arash Naeim’s work include Global Cancer Incidence and Screening (19 papers),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(18 papers) and Frailty in Older Adults (11 papers). Arash Naeim is often cited by papers focused on Global Cancer Incidence and Screening (19 papers),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(18 papers) and Frailty in Older Adults (11 papers). Arash Naeim coll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and France. Arash Naeim's co-authors include Mary E. Sehl, Rishi Sawhney, Homayoon Sanati, Steven M. Asch, Sydney M. Dy, Karl Lorenz, Emmett B. Keeler, David B. Reuben, Anne M. Walling and Ilana F. Gareen and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Journal of Clinical Oncology.
